Film vs. Digital: A Foundational Divide
The fundamental battleground in the search for verisimilitude lies between film and digital formats.
- Film: For decades, film was the undisputed champion. Its unique grain structure, organic color rendition, and wide dynamic range provided a look that many considered more natural and pleasing to the eye than early digital alternatives. Formats like 35mm and 70mm offered significant visual information.
- Digital: Digital cinema, however, has advanced rapidly. Modern digital cameras are capable of exceeding the resolution and dynamic range of film, while offering greater flexibility in post-production. High-resolution sensors, coupled with sophisticated color grading tools, allow for precise control over the final image.
Resolution Revolution: The Pursuit of Detail
Resolution refers to the level of detail captured in an image. The higher the resolution, the more detail can be seen.
- 4K and Beyond: Resolutions like 4K (approximately 4000 pixels wide) and 8K (approximately 8000 pixels wide) offer incredibly sharp and detailed images. When projected on large screens, these formats provide an immersive experience that can be remarkably realistic.
- Impact on Verisimilitude: High resolution allows viewers to see subtle textures, fine details in faces, and intricate patterns in landscapes, all of which contribute to a greater sense of realism.
Frame Rate Frenzy: Smoothing Out Motion
Frame rate refers to the number of still images displayed per second. Higher frame rates create smoother and more fluid motion.
- 24fps vs. Higher Frame Rates: The traditional film frame rate of 24 frames per second (fps) has been the standard for decades. However, some argue that it can produce a slight strobing effect, particularly in fast-moving scenes. Higher frame rates, such as 48fps, 60fps, or even 120fps, eliminate this strobing and create a hyper-realistic look.
- The “Soap Opera Effect”: A potential drawback of high frame rates is the so-called “soap opera effect,” where the image appears overly smooth and artificial, losing some of the cinematic qualities associated with traditional film.
Color and Dynamic Range: Capturing the Light
Color accuracy and dynamic range are crucial for recreating the look of real life.
- Wide Color Gamut (WCG): Modern digital cameras and displays support wider color gamuts, allowing them to capture and reproduce a greater range of colors than traditional film or older digital formats. This results in more vibrant and realistic colors.
- High Dynamic Range (HDR): HDR refers to the ability to capture and display a wider range of brightness levels, from deep blacks to bright whites. This allows for greater detail in both the shadows and highlights, creating a more realistic and immersive image.
Aspect Ratio: Shaping the Viewer’s Perspective
Aspect ratio refers to the width-to-height ratio of the image. Different aspect ratios can affect the viewer’s sense of immersion and perspective.
- IMAX and Ultra-Wide Formats: IMAX formats, with their tall aspect ratios, and ultra-wide formats, like CinemaScope, can create a more immersive and engaging experience by filling more of the viewer’s field of vision.

FAQ 2: Why do some people dislike the “soap opera effect” of high frame rates?
The “soap opera effect” occurs because higher frame rates eliminate the motion blur that we’re accustomed to seeing in traditional film and television. This can make the image appear overly smooth and artificial, resembling the look of low-budget daytime television. It fundamentally alters the cinematic language we have grown accustomed to.

FAQ 4: What is the difference between HDR and SDR?
HDR (High Dynamic Range) offers a much wider range of brightness levels than SDR (Standard Dynamic Range). This means that HDR images can display more detail in both the shadows and highlights, resulting in a more realistic and immersive image. SDR, on the other hand, compresses the brightness range, resulting in less detail and contrast.

FAQ 6: How does aspect ratio affect the viewing experience?
Aspect ratio determines the shape of the image. Wider aspect ratios, like CinemaScope (2.39:1), can create a more immersive and cinematic experience by filling more of the viewer’s field of vision. Taller aspect ratios, like IMAX (1.43:1 or 1.90:1), are particularly effective for showcasing landscapes and creating a sense of scale.
